Mariners Tickets vs Pirates at T-Mobile Park
Nestled in the heart of Seattle, T-Mobile Park stands as a premier destination for baseball fans, especially those cheering on the Seattle Mariners. With a seating capacity of approximately 47,000, this state-of-the-art venue boasts a retractable roof, ensuring games go on rain or shine—a rare feature among MLB ballparks. Beyond the game, fans can dive into the action with unique experiences like player meet-and-greets and autograph sessions. The Press Box offers an insider's look at game broadcasts, while the Right Field Event Space is perfect for hosting private events. Conveniently located, visitors can easily access the park by taking the James St exit off I-5 or a short walk south on Fifth Avenue from nearby accommodations. Key View Differences
- Lower Level (100s): Rows 1-10 have netting, 11-20 ideal balance, 21+ start feeling distant
- Upper Level (300s): Rows 1-5 feel steep, 6-15 sweet spot, 16+ may have some overhang
- Outfield vs Infield: Outfield seats (140-195) better for home runs, infield (116-127) better for game strategy
Best Sections for...
- Families: 300-level between bases (Sections 325-335) - more affordable with good views
- Serious Fans: 100-level infield (Sections 116-127) - see pitch movement clearly
- Social Experience: The 'Pen (Sections 101-103) - standing room with lively atmosphere
- Shade Seekers: First base side (Sections 130-148) for afternoon games
